Bloomington, MN vs St Cloud, MN: Crime Rate Comparison (2025)

A side-by-side look at reported crime in Bloomington and St Cloud, on the FBI-based Crime Index (0–100, higher = safer) for 2025.

Bloomington is the safer city

Bloomington scores 65/100 (grade C) versus 63/100 (grade C) for St Cloud — a 2-point gap. St Cloud's violent-crime rate is +25% vs Bloomington. Across the 8 offense categories, Bloomington has the lower rate in 7.

Frequently asked questions

Is Bloomington or St Cloud safer?
Bloomington is safer. It scores 65/100 on our FBI-based Crime Index versus 63/100 for St Cloud — a 2-point gap (higher = safer) for 2025.
Which has more violent crime, Bloomington or St Cloud?
Bloomington's violent-crime rate is 285 per 100k; St Cloud's is 357 per 100k for 2025. Bloomington has the lower violent-crime rate.
What are the odds of violent crime in Bloomington vs St Cloud?
Based on 2025 reported rates, residents face roughly a 1 in 351 annual chance of a violent crime in Bloomington and 1 in 280 in St Cloud, city-wide. Individual risk varies by neighborhood.

No area has zero risk

A high Crime Index score means lower reported crime relative to other US cities — it is not a guarantee of safety. Reported crime is not the same as actual crime. Research on the gap between crime that occurs and crime that gets reported to police — often called the "dark figure" of crime — estimates that roughly 40% of violent crime and about a third of property crime go unreported each year. Every index built on official statistics, including this one, necessarily undercounts real crime. That gap is exactly why homicide — the offense with the smallest dark figure — anchors the calculation instead of a more commonly reported but less reliable category like theft.
